What they do
A Fundraising Manager manages fundraising for an organization. Develops and implements fundraising strategies that include online fundraising, mail and email campaigns, grant writing and fundraising events. May develop relationships with large donors.

The mission of MERCY Communities is to provide housing and supportive services to foster the independence of homeless and at-rick families. This position is responsible for planning, executing, and growing planned giving, major giving, annual giving, and targeted fundraising campaigns. The ideal candidate blends high-level organizational skills and multi-project management with warm, authentic relationship-building capabilities. The successful candidate will have the professionalism and maturity to work collaboratively and harmoniously with the Executive Director and the Board of Directors.Responsibilities:
Fundraising Strategy & ManagementMajor Gifts:
Identify, cultivate, solicit, and steward a portfolio of individual and corporate donors capable of making significant multi-year or annual contributions.Annual Giving & Appeals:
Design and manage direct mail, digital, and end-of-year fundraising appeals to expand the donor base and increase donor retention rates.Planned Giving:
Promote planned giving options (bequests, beneficiary designations) to loyal supporters, developing outreach materials and maintaining legacy donor records.Special Campaigns:
Execute targeted fundraising campaigns and peer-to-peer initiatives, to meet immediate operating or program needs. Donor Relations & Engagement- Act as a primary ambassador for MERCY Communities, engaging with donors, volunteers, and community stakeholders with sincerity, empathy, and professionalism.
- Implement personalized donor stewardship plans, including thank-you calls, handwritten notes, impact updates, and donor appreciation events.
- Lead one-on-one donor meetings and site tours to demonstrate the direct impact of donor support on the MERCY Communities mission.
- Work collaboratively with the Executive Director and Board of Directors to integrate fundraising practices into the everyday culture of MERCY Communities. Data Management & Operations
- Work collaboratively with the MERCY team to maintain accurate donor records, gift entry, and interaction tracking within the donor database.
- Analyze donor data to evaluate campaign performance, track fundraising KPIs, and produce regular progress reports for leadership.
- Manage direct mail production schedules, gift acknowledgments, and tax receipt processing with meticulous detail. Special Events & Community Outreach
- Support fundraising outreach for signature MERCY events and third-party community fundraisers.
- Coordinate corporate sponsorship outreach, ensuring sponsor benefits and recognition are fulfilled promptly.
